How much will I receive?
The amount of a settlement for m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ases depends on many factors. A mesothelioma attorney can assist you in determining what you could be entitled to. Mesothelioma patients receive compensation through asbestos trust fund, trial verdicts and settlements. A mesothelioma lawyer will explain the various options available and how to file a claim for maximum compensation.
The first step to file a suit is to sue the manufacturers of asbestos-containing products. Mesothelioma lawyers can also file claims with authorities like the VA and workers compensation. The timeline for filing these claims differs by state. A mesothelioma lawyer can assist you determine which timeline is the most suitable for your particular situation.
Once the defendants respond to the lawsuit the discovery process will begin. During the process of discovery, both parties may seek documents or have depositions taken (written or in person or electronically). Mesothelioma attorneys will utilize the evidence to negotiate on your behalf with defendants.
Mesothelioma compensation consists of multiple kinds of damages, such as lost wages, medical expenses and pain and suffering. The amount of lost earnings mesothelioma patients can expect to receive will depend on the severity of the condition and how long he or was off work. A mesothelioma lawyer will help determine the total amount lost by obtaining pay stubs from several years as well as bank statements and tax returns.
Medical expenses are covered by insurance. depend on what kind of mesothelioma patient has, and the treatment options available. Patients suffering from malignant pleural mesothelioma can be treated with chemotherapy, surgery and radiation therapy. Patients suffering from peritoneal mesothelioma which affects the lining of the abdomen can be treated by surgery and chemotherapy, but are less likely undergo radiation therapy due to the fact that it may cause damage to healthy tissues.
In addition to compensation from asbestos trust funds, verdicts and settlements in court, mesothelioma patients might also be eligible to receive benefits under veterans' compensation programs or workers compensation. The compensation awarded by these sources is usually less than the amounts granted by trial verdicts and settlements. Mesothelioma settlements can meet a variety of financial requirements, including medical bills, living expenses and family support.
